Practical tools and flexible online support

In online therapy with Shetara Richardson, clients can draw on approaches that emphasize both insight and day-to-day skills.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) focuses on noticing patterns in thoughts, feelings, and behaviors, then practicing more helpful ways of responding - often useful for stress, anxiety, low mood, and confidence concerns.

Acceptance and Commitment Therapy (ACT) helps clients relate differently to difficult thoughts and emotions while taking steps toward what matters most to them. It can be a supportive fit for people who feel stuck, overwhelmed, or pulled off course by anxiety, trauma-related reactions, or life transitions.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T) adds practical skills for emotion regulation, distress tolerance, and communication, which can be especially helpful when feelings escalate quickly or relationships feel strained.
